El otro día hablando por la oficina nos hicimos esta pregunta: ¿Cómo se conectan los aeropuertos más importantes del mundo? De esta pregunta salieron otras tantas: ¿Qué aeropuertos sirven de conexión al mundo?, ¿Qué número de pasajeros pasan por estos aeropuertos en un año?, ¿Con qué continentes está conectado un aeropuerto? Utilizamos Geo DataScience para resolver nuestras preguntas.
Buceando un rato encontramos datos públicos para responder a estas dudas, así que nos pusimos manos a la obra. Nos marcamos un deadline de 15 horas y empezamos a trabajar como locos. Descargamos los datos (principalmente de http://openflights.org), los procesamos usando un poco de todo (NumPy, Pandas, Shapely, Fiona y PostGIS) y finalmente los cargamos en Carto.
Esta aplicación te ayuda a comparar las rutas aéreas alrededor del mundo. Hemos elegido los 50 aeropuertos del mundo más transitados.
El resultado lo tenéis en http://flightroutes.geographica.gs
El código de la aplicación y el procesado lo tenemos en GitHub. Lo mejoraremos en los próximos días con un poco más de tiempo, las mejoras que tenemos en mente son: dar orientación a las animaciones de los vuelos y mejoras en la interfaz. Este es un buen ejemplo de las posibilidades que ofrecen las soluciones de Geo DataScience